Recognized technical expert in the OMS/RCS System as it pertains to ground processing and flight operations environment at the launch Pad. Responsible for fluid, mechanical, and electrical systems to hazardous fluid (hypergolic) and High Pressure (HP) gas systems utilizing Composite Overwrapped Pressure Vessels (COPV’s). Understands interactions between interconnected subsystems, and the effects of individual component failure modes to safe and optimum system performance. Responsible for the servicing, de-servicing, operating, maintaining, and modifying Ground Support Equipment (GSE) associated with the storage and transfer of hypergolic fluids. Applies engineering knowledge of fluid, mechanical, and electrical systems to hazardous fluid (hypergolic) and HP gas systems. Applies regulated, customer, and company standards of safety and environmental protection when authoring and performing hazardous operations. Performs engineering console duties for numerous operations such as power-on testing, operational checkouts for validation, component calibration, pre-launch testing, various simulations, launch countdown, and hypergolic propellant servicing. Responsible for the generation of technical procedures, researching the necessary requirements and standards to apply standard repair procedures and manufacturer's specifications to the development of Technical Operating Procedures for scheduled / periodic maintenance, processing, and problem troubleshooting and documentation and corrective action. Performs maintenance, repair, overhaul, testing, modification, processing, leak tests on components and sub-components and applies knowledge of specification requirements for various Propellant Quantity Measurement methods of flight sub-systems.
